Overview of the DREO Whole Room Heater 714 and YOUCIDI Safety Energy-saving Heater
The DREO Whole Room Heater 714 offers advanced heating technology and features, while the YOUCIDI Safety Energy-saving Heater is a budget-friendly option. Priced at $89.99, the DREO heater is significantly more expensive than the YOUCIDI, which retails for only $19.99. This price difference of about 350% reflects the varying functionalities and target uses of these two heaters, catering to different consumer needs.
Heating Performance
The DREO Whole Room Heater 714 excels in heating performance with its powerful 1500W PTC technology, delivering instant warmth. It circulates air at a rate of 12 ft/s, ensuring that it heats a room quickly and evenly. In contrast, the YOUCIDI heater also utilizes PTC technology but focuses on immediate heating and operates silently. While the YOUCIDI heats quickly upon being plugged in, its performance is more suitable for small spaces, making it less effective than the DREO for larger areas.
Design and Portability
In terms of design, the DREO heater features a sleek, modern look with a focus on functionality, including 60° vertical and 90° horizontal oscillation, which allows for a broader heat distribution. The YOUCIDI heater, on the other hand, is compact and lightweight, making it highly portable. Its mini size allows users to easily move it around with one hand, making it perfect for personal use in small rooms or offices. While the DREO is designed for whole-room heating, the YOUCIDI prioritizes convenience and ease of use.
Safety Features
Safety is a critical consideration when choosing a heater, and both products have distinct safety features. The DREO Whole Room Heater boasts advanced safety assurances, including overheat shutoff and tip-over protection. This makes it a reliable choice for daily use in various settings. Conversely, the YOUCIDI heater includes a safety shutoff feature that activates if it overheats, ensuring user safety. While both heaters provide essential safety measures, the DREO's extensive features make it a superior option for peace of mind.
Energy Efficiency
Energy efficiency is a significant factor for consumers looking to save on heating costs. The DREO heater includes an ECO Mode that maintains warmth within a range of 41-95°F while using less power, which is beneficial for those mindful of energy consumption. The YOUCIDI heater focuses on immediate warmth and is generally more energy-efficient due to its smaller size and quicker heating capabilities. However, it lacks the sophisticated energy-saving features of the DREO, making the latter more suitable for extended use.
Noise Levels
When it comes to noise levels, the DREO Whole Room Heater operates at a remarkably quiet 34 decibels, ensuring that it won’t disrupt your activities, whether you are working or sleeping. The YOUCIDI heater is designed for silent operation as well, but lacks specific decibel ratings. Users seeking a peaceful environment may prefer the DREO due to its lower noise output, which is a pivotal factor for individuals sensitive to sound.
